Job Description

Who we are looking forState Street Associates (SSA) is looking for candidates for a London-based 13-month internship who can make an immediate contribution to our quantitative research team. SSA is a unique partnership between industry and thought leaders in academic finance. We have a track record of helping hundreds of the worlds largest institutional investors solve complex problems to enhance investment performance and manage risk. Our highlycustomised investment strategy analyses are based on advanced quantitative analytics and modelling tools, many based on original research generated by our staff and published in academic and practitioner journals. The educational background of our full-timestaff varies widely; many of us hold advanced degrees in finance, economics, and in the sciences. Why this role is important to usThe team you will be joining is a part of State Street Global Markets (SSGM). When owners and managers of institutional assets need research, trading, securities lending and innovative portfolio strategies, they turn to SSGM business unit. As our investmentresearch and trading arm, SSGMs number one goal is to enhance and preserve our clients portfolio values by applying technology, optimizing trading, and linking asset classes and markets across the world. Join us if making your mark in the capital markets industry from day one is a challenge you are up for. ResponsibilitiesAs an intern with our team, the candidate will work closely with our full-time staff to ensure timely production of publications for our global client base as well as assist in the completion of quantitative analyses on topics such as investment strategy design,portfolio construction, currency hedging, and risk management for our clients. Depending on your skills and ability to climb the learning curve, you will have opportunities to contribute anywhere from collecting, analysing, and presenting economic and financialdata all the way to presenting analysis and supporting new research and development initiatives to enhance our products and capabilities. The intern will gain experience that is valuable for a wide range of career paths in finance. What we value
